Former Armenian military official Tiran Khachatryan detained

Lieutenant General Tiran Khachatryan, the Former First Deputy Chief of the General Staff of the Armenian Armed Forces, has been detained, Report informs via Armenian media.
Khachatryan’s detention is reportedly linked to certain events during the 44-day war in the autumn of 2020.
It was noted that the general was detained this morning. It is expected that the court will review the investigation's request for detention by the end of the day.
